John Pegg is a name that has become synonymous with bold and atmospheric niche perfumery. As a perfumer and creator of the Kerosene brand, he has transformed personal memories, music, and vivid images into unique olfactory expressions. His journey began not in a classical perfumery school, but from a passion for creating scents that tell stories and evoke strong emotions. It is this independent spirit that has made his work so recognizable and beloved among connoisseurs around the world.
John Pegg's style can be described as nostalgic, conceptual, and surprisingly realistic. He masterfully works with gourmand and atmospheric accords, transforming the scent of freshly brewed coffee, sea breeze, a blooming field, or an old cedar chest into full-fledged perfume compositions. His fragrances are not just a mixture of notes, but entire scenes from life, frozen in a glass bottle. From the sweet pastries in Follow to the cool saltiness in Walk The Sea, each of his projects makes you not just smell, but feel and remember.
Over the years working under the Kerosene brand, John Pegg has created a whole gallery of iconic fragrances that regularly top the niche perfume rankings. Follow has become an undisputed hit — a cozy and appetizing perfume with notes of coffee, vanilla, and tobacco, which many call the perfect autumn scent. Equally popular is the mysterious Unknown Pleasures, inspired by post-punk culture, where citrus freshness meets the honeyed sweetness of baked goods. Other must-try fragrances include the sunny and nostalgic Summer Of 84, the woody and spicy Canfield Cedar, and the transparent and marine Walk The Sea. Each of these perfumes tells a separate story through scent.
When John Pegg founded Kerosene, he didn't just launch a line of perfumes, he created an entire universe where each fragrance is a chapter from his personal diary. The brand has remained true to its philosophy of independent creativity: limited editions, attention to the quality of raw materials, and complete freedom of self-expression. That is why Kerosene is highly respected in the community of perfume enthusiasts and is considered one of the benchmarks of American niche perfumery. Pegg does not work for large corporations, preferring to retain creative control over every aspect of his work.
In the perfumery community, John Pegg's fragrances are often the subject of heated discussion and receive high marks for their originality and emotional depth. Users note that his perfumes have incredible longevity and sillage, as well as a unique ability to change moods and transport you to another time and place. Works such as Creature and Dirty Flower Factory demonstrate the perfumer's boldness and experimental spirit, winning over both loyal fans and experts alike. His contribution to the industry lies in proving that perfume can be a high art form that is accessible to everyone to understand and experience.
John Pegg continues to be an active and sought-after creator, regularly adding new exciting releases to the Kerosene portfolio, such as Pretty Machine and Sacred Memory. His work inspires new independent perfumers and proves that success comes to those who remain true to their unique vision.
